Patent number: 10064699Abstract: A dental scaler apparatus includes a low power transformer that is timed to the operating frequency of a detachable scaler insert connected to the handle of the scaler apparatus by selectively connecting corresponding banks of parallel adjustment capacitors by engaging corresponding switches coupled to each of the adjustment capacitors.Type: GrantFiled: September 8, 2015Date of Patent: September 4, 2018Assignee: Coltene Whaledent, Inc.Inventors: Jeff Jaros, Randy Weakland

Publication number: 20090308416Abstract: An ultrasonic cleaner apparatus with an opening mechanism including a plurality of lugs preferably formed on a top surface of the apparatus, a lid enclosing the apparatus and resting on the lugs when the lid is in a closed position, and a rim formed exterior to the lugs, wherein the lid is secured in an open position between two or more of the plurality of lugs and the rim. A drain assembly coupled to the ultrasonic cleaner provides an advantageous configuration for dispensing cleaning and/or sterilizing fluid and the like from the apparatus.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 11, 2009Publication date: December 17, 2009Applicant: COLTENE WHALEDENT INC.Inventors: Zachary Utz, John Florian, Douglas Mansor, James Fitzsimmons, Dean Dao, Jonathan Frato, David Calvert

Patent number: 7167829Abstract: A curing lamp apparatus is used for providing electronic voice information to report a number of operating conditions associated with the curing lamp. The apparatus includes a light sensor for sensing output power, voltage and current sensors for sensing input power, a microcontroller for providing a digital number in response to receiving signals from one or more sensors, a programmed voice circuit for retrieving a voice message signal from a memory, address associated with the digital number, and a transducer for receiving and audibly reproducing the voice message signal.Type: GrantFiled: October 17, 2002Date of Patent: January 23, 2007Assignee: Coltene / Whaledent Inc.Inventors: Igor Y Gofman, Joseph G. Colombo

Patent number: 7029277Abstract: A light for a curing instrument includes a plurality of light sources, each producing an incident light beam. The incident light beams are combined to produce a single output beam, which exhibits a broader spectral width than any of the incident light beams. In one embodiment of the invention, the output beam exhibits an intensity over a spectral range defined by a first characteristic wavelength of a first of the plurality of light sources and a second characteristic wavelength of a second of the plurality of lights sources such that the intensity varies by no more than 25 percent over the range. In another embodiment of the invention including a one or more blue LED light sources among the plurality of light sources, at least one white LED is included in the plurality of light sources in order to generate an output light beam having a component portion that is characterized as green.Type: GrantFiled: October 17, 2002Date of Patent: April 18, 2006Assignee: Coltene / Whaledent Inc.Inventors: Igor Y. Gofman, Joseph G. Colombo

Patent number: 6945436Abstract: A dispenser for dispensing extrudable material from a cartridge. The dispenser includes a housing having a first recess for holding the cartridge, a plunger movable along the longitudinal axis of the first recess, a driver element for selectively engaging and moving the plunger in a forward direction along the longitudinal axis, and a clutch element for and selectively engaging the plunger to restrain movement of the plunger in a rearward direction. When the clutch element restrains the plunger, movement of the plunger in the rearward direction is limited to a predetermined distance.Type: GrantFiled: October 1, 2003Date of Patent: September 20, 2005Assignee: Coltene/Whaledent Inc.Inventor: Stanley Mayer

Patent number: 6900673Abstract: A micro-controller adjustably provides a scanning frequency for operating a driver for an ultrasonic device. The frequency is adjusted within a defined range until an acknowledgement signal is provided to the micro-controller to lock a currently selected frequency as the operating frequency. An indicator indicates when a frequency has been selected outside of the defined range. The device is preferably implemented as a complex programmable logic device (CPLD).Type: GrantFiled: June 4, 2002Date of Patent: May 31, 2005Assignee: Coltene/Whaledent, Inc.Inventors: Joseph G. Colombo, Igor Y. Gofman

Patent number: 6722378Abstract: A retainer for supporting gun parts in an ultrasonic bath is provided with a plurality of supports that retain such gun parts in positions whereby cleaning of such parts by ultrasonic means is optimized. The retainer supports are specifically configured to maximize the removal of dirt and debris from gun parts, and certain supports are adjustable to accommodate a variety of gun makes and models. The retainer is also constructed to prevent direct contact between gun parts, which might otherwise result in unnecessary wearing at such contact locations.Type: GrantFiled: August 8, 2002Date of Patent: April 20, 2004Assignee: Coltene/Whaledent, Inc.Inventors: Eric Heiberg, Jerry Sullivan

Patent number: 6442339Abstract: A method and apparatus for curing dental material with radiation from a halogen lamp provides for a shifting of a spectrum of the radiation to a shorter wavelength for increased rate of curing by adjusting current flow within a heating element of the lamp. The current is applied over an interval of time for accomplishing the curing. Feedback and feedforward circuitry, operative with a control signal of a regulated power source to reduce voltage applied by the power source to the heating element during an initial portion of the interval of time, prior to obtaining an operating temperature of the heating element, to maintain an upper bound on the magnitude of the current applied to the heating element, thereby to the vivid unnecessary and operations of the heating element for increased operating lifetime of the lamp.Type: GrantFiled: May 4, 2001Date of Patent: August 27, 2002Assignee: Coltene/Whaledent, Inc.Inventors: Igor Y. Gofman, Joseph G. Colombo
